Always use HDMI 1 on power on by Random_Name_50 in webos

[–]Random_Name_50[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

After some conversations with LG's bot, I now believe that WebOS 5.0 does not support this. It only supports starting up in the home screen or in whatever was on last (where, if that was not an app, it goes to whichever HDMI was active when last shut down).

Tap-to-pay and other comments by Random_Name_50 in mbta

[–]Random_Name_50[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

In fact, we do. But the secondary problem, which I didn't feel like going into in detail, is that the credit card you want to use for tap-to-pay needs to be the primary card in your wallet. That's inconvenient since we want to use the same card for daily use (because of cash-back awards).
